What are Custom French Doors?

Custom French doors are developed specifically to satisfy the special requirements of a house owner. They normally include 2 door panels that swing open from the center, offering an expansive entryway that connects the indoors and outdoors. Customization enables variations in size, shape, design, and even hardware, making it possible to create a door that aligns perfectly with the architectural style of any home.

Products Used for French Doors

Picking the ideal material is essential in making sure toughness, security, and aesthetic appeals. Here are typically used products for custom French doors:

MaterialBenefitsDrawbacks
WoodOffers natural appeal, adjustable surfaces, and good insulation.Requires routine maintenance and might warp over time.
VinylOffers outstanding insulation and low-maintenance options, resisting decay and rust.Restricted color choices and aesthetics.
FiberglassHighly long lasting and energy-efficient, can imitate the look of wood.Greater initial cost compared to other products.
AluminumLight-weight, strong, and resistant to rust, often used in modern designs.Uses less insulation unless thermally broken.

Upkeep Tips

Taking care of custom French doors includes regular upkeep to ensure they remain practical and beautiful. Here are some valuable pointers:

  1. Regular Cleaning: Clean glass surface areas with a non-abrasive glass cleaner and soft fabric to keep them streak-free.
  2. Check Weatherstripping: Check the weatherstripping for signs of wear or damage and replace it as needed to preserve energy performance.
  3. Oil Hinges: Periodically apply lubricant to hinges and locks to guarantee smooth operation.
  4. Paint or Stain: For wooden doors, consider repainting or staining every couple of years to secure against weather and wear.
  5. Examine for Drafts: Inspect seals to guarantee they are tight; use foam or caulk to fill any spaces.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Can I tailor the size of my French doors?

  • Yes, custom French doors can be made to fit almost any opening, permitting a best fit tailored to your home.

What glass alternatives are offered for French doors?

  • Homeowners can choose from clear, frosted, tinted, low-E (energy-efficient), or ornamental glass options.

Just how much do custom French doors typically cost?

  • Prices can vary extensively depending upon products, size, and customization, ranging from ₤ 800 to ₤ 4,000 or more.

Are French doors energy-efficient?

  • Yes, modern French doors featured various insulation properties that can significantly improve energy efficiency.

What is the typical life expectancy of French doors?

  • With correct upkeep, quality French doors can last anywhere from 20 to 50 years, depending upon the product.
